RIQŌL IT is built to help you keep a structured record of interactions and patterns. This policy explains what the app stores, what stays on your device, and what only leaves your device when you choose to share it.

What RIQŌL IT stores

RIQŌL IT may store the people you add, relationship labels, interaction entries, notes, timestamps, pattern history, privacy settings, Safety Send settings, trusted contacts, and subscription status needed to run the app.

Privacy lock settings are stored locally on the device. The app uses that information so it can lock and unlock locally on the device you are using.

What stays on your device by default

RIQŌL IT is designed to work as a local-first app. Your entries, people, notes, settings, and trusted contacts stay on your device unless you use a feature that intentionally shares or backs up information.

Local app data is stored using on-device storage provided by your phone and app runtime.

When data may leave your device

Export shares a text or PDF record only when you choose to create and share one.

Safety Send shares prepared records only when you enable it and trigger a send or test. If no backend dispatch endpoint is configured, Safety Send uses the device share sheet and keeps pending retries local to the device.

Backend Sync is optional. If it is configured and you trigger a sync, RIQŌL IT sends a redacted backup snapshot to the configured backend. That backup is designed to avoid raw note text and instead includes structured, reduced metadata such as aliases, labels, counts, and settings needed for backup-style recovery.

Payments

If subscriptions or purchases are enabled, purchase processing is handled by Apple and by RevenueCat, which the app uses to verify access status. RIQŌL IT does not ask you to type payment card details directly into the app.

How the app uses your information

RIQŌL IT uses your stored information to help you review patterns, prepare exports, run Safety Send, show profile timelines, and apply your privacy and display preferences.

Language review and pattern features are intended to support reflection and recordkeeping inside the app experience. They are not a substitute for legal, medical, mental health, or emergency support.

Your choices

You can export your records, remove trusted contacts, turn Safety Send on or off, disable privacy lock, and delete local data from Settings.

If you choose to use Backend Sync or sharing features, you control when those actions happen from inside the app.
